Friday’s TV highlights
SERIES
Attack of the Show The AOTS crew reports from this weekend’s center of the geek universe, otherwise known as Comic-Con in San Diego (7 p.m. G4).
Monster Fish: Host Zeb Hogan hunts for supersized cod in Australia (7 and 10 p.m. National Geographic).
Flashpoint: The team tracks a robber who streams his crimes over the Internet in this new episode (8 p.m. CBS).
20/20: The newsmagazine searches for everyday people with superpowers in this installment (9 p.m. ABC).
I Shouldn’t Be Alive: A first date goes horribly, horribly wrong in this new installment (10 p.m. Animal Planet).
Heat Seekers: Chefs Aarón Sanchez and Roger Mooking sample the spiciest fare that Chicago has to offer (10 p.m. Food).
Rhett & Link: Commercial Kings: The boys lend their talents to a pro wrestling school in this new episode (10 p.m. IFC).
Torchwood: Miracle Day: The team is forced to go underground in this new episode of the sci-fi drama (10 p.m. Starz).
Young, Broke and Beautiful: Memphis, Tenn., is the next stop for this quirky travelogue (11 p.m. IFC).
SPECIALS
The Hooters 2011 International Swimsuit Pageant: Female employees from some of the restaurant chain’s many locations take part in this special (9 p.m. Spike).
MOVIES
Resident Evil: Afterlife: Milla Jovovich is up to her neck in zombies in a post-apocalyptic Los Angeles in this 2010 entry in the series (8:22 p.m. Starz).
Open Water: It’s stranded scuba divers versus sharks in this 2003 thriller (11:30 p.m. IFC).
